...Friedrich-Therme: This exotic-looking venue has an exhaustive spa menu. Make your way around the steam rooms, saunas and showers and then slip into the Art Nouveau cold-water basin, brave it under an ice shower or chill out to harmonious music and mood-enhancing lights in the quiet zone of the Lumenarium. Numerous pampering treatments include oil massages, algae wraps, salt exfoliations and goat-butter conditioning. The summer admission fee is just under $5 per hour, with treatments costing extra. ...Prabhakaran was the youngest of four children, born in a middle-class family in Valvettiturai, a fishing town on the northern coast of Sri Lanka's Jaffna peninsula. Very little is known about his early life. "My childhood was spent in the small circle of a lonely, quiet house," he said in a 1994 interview. He described a deep-seated anger against the military and remembered an eighth-grade teacher who exhorted students to take up arms against it. Outmaneuvered by his hard-line rivals, Zhao was stripped of power and placed under house arrest. The daring innovator who had introduced capitalist policies to post-Mao Zedong China spent his last 16 years virtually imprisoned, rarely allowed to venture away from his home on a quiet alley in Beijing.
